The Kaiseraugst production site is a cornerstone of Roche's global production and logistics network. Over 1900 people are employed here and the site is home to Roche's largest and most innovative packaging operation in the world. MSAT is responsible for Introduction of New Products (Technical transfers) and Implementation of New Technologies on our manufacturing site in Kaiseraugst.
The Launch Lead in the MSAT organization is an individual contributor position, which serves as a project lead for new product launches, site to site transfers, CAPEX projects, technical investments, divestments and other projects.
